#afd460 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#afd460 is composed of 68.6% red, 83.1%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.7%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 79.1 degrees, a saturation of 57.4% and a lightness of 60.4%. #afd460 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c0 with #5fa900.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#afd460

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080b03 is the darkest color, while #fdfef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#afd460

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9e96 is the less saturated color, while #bdfb39 is the most saturated one.
